If you have Chrome setted to automaticly open downloaded SVG, you get a crash with endless loop. After installing Inkscape 0.48 and pre-0.91. The mimetype get changed to a faulty value "application/svg" which was "image/svg+xml" (in the Windows registry). So you can't open SVG with Chrome or IE (but with FF) or upload it to test-pages anymore (s. http://phabricator.wikimedia.org/T75470). If you try to open an SVG you instantly download it again and again. If you have Chrome (or IE) setted to automaticly open downloaded SVG, you get a crash with endless loop.
